Inbuilt stack in c
WebMar 29, 2024 · The C Programming language has many data structures like an array, stack, queue, linked list, tree, etc. A programmer selects an appropriate data structure and uses it according to their convenience. Let us look into some of these data structures: Array Stack Queue Linked List Trees Hashing ARRAY WebAug 3, 2024 · Aug 3, 2024 1 Dislike ProgrammingKnowledge 1.58M subscribers In this video, we are going to learn about implementing a stack using inbuilt stack class of C++ STL.
Inbuilt stack in c
Did you know?
WebStack Implementation in C++ (in-built stack data-structure) Share Watch on Stack is a data structure which follows LIFO i.e. Last-In-First-Out method. The data/element which is … WebC++ Stack Stack Methods. In C++, the stack class provides various methods to perform different operations on a stack. Add Element Into the Stack. We use the push () method to …
WebOct 23, 2024 · Stack Implementation in C++ (in-built stack data-structure) 13,380 views Oct 23, 2024 166 Dislike CodeWhoop 10K subscribers To understand how the in-built stack … WebMar 18, 2024 · Stack in C++ STL with Example Stack Syntax. To create a stack, we must include the header file in our code. ... Type – is the Type of element... Member …
WebApr 22, 2024 · stack::push () function is an inbuilt function in C++ STL, which is defined in header file. push () is used to push or insert an element at the top of the stack container. The content of the new element is copied and initialized. Syntax stack_name.push (value_type& val); Parameters The function accepts the following parameter (s) − WebSep 25, 2015 · Can be applied to any base in general. A very simple outline as follows: do { int x = abs ( n % b ); push x on stack; } while ( n /= b ); Example: For n=18 it be as follows: Stack [0] , n = 18 Stack [0,1] , n = 9 Stack [0,1,0] , n = 4 Stack [0,1,0,0] , n = 2 Stack [0,1,0,0,1], n = 1 Stack [0,1,0,0,1], n = 0 <- terminates here
WebWe start by defining the class STACK which defines the structure of the stack data type. This includes all the related functions and data members. The data members are num which is an array to store the stack elements, and top which is used to store the position of the topmost element of the array.
WebApr 14, 2024 · The stack is a data structure that makes it easy to transfer control and data between functions, allowing for the insertion and deletion of data only at the top of the stack. However, what... flag wuith a castle white blue stripes redWebMar 15, 2024 · Stack In C++ Basic Operations Illustration Implementation #1) Using Arrays #2) Using A Linked List Applications of Stack #1) Infix To Postfix Expressions #2) Expression Parsing/Evaluation #3) Tree … canon rp newsWebStack Program in C - We shall see the stack implementation in C programming language here. You can try the program by clicking on the Try-it button. To learn the theory aspect … canon rp for videoflag yacht varnish reviewsWebFeb 23, 2024 · The primitive data structures in C (also known as primitive data types) include int, char, float, double, and pointers. Non-Primitive Data Structures The non-primitive data structures in C are also known as the derived data structures as … flagy carteWebOct 30, 2024 · Implementing Stack in C#. Stack is a linear data structure. It follows LIFO (Last In First Out) pattern for Input/output. Following three basic operations are performed … canon rp rf 35mm 1.8WebMar 6, 2024 · queue::back () is an inbuilt function in C++ STL which is declared in header file. queue::back () returns a reference to the last element which is inserted in the queue container associated with it. Also in other words we can state that back () directly refers to the element which is newest in a queue container. Syntax myqueue.back (); canon rp with 24-105 f4